#2536c4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2536c4 is composed of 14.5% red, 21.2%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.1%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 233.6 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 45.7%. #2536c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a6cff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2536c4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2536c4 has RGB values of R:37, G:54,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 2438852.

Hex triplet 2536c4 #2536c4
RGB Decimal 37, 54, 196 rgb(37,54,196)
RGB Percent 14.5, 21.2, 76.9 rgb(14.5%,21.2%,76.9%)
CMYK 81, 72, 0, 23
HSL 233.6°, 68.2, 45.7 hsl(233.6,68.2%,45.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 233.6°, 81.1, 76.9
Web Safe 3333cc #3333cc
CIE-LAB 31.844, 44.914, -74.778
XYZ 12.044, 7.016, 52.941
xyY 0.167, 0.097, 7.016
CIE-LCH 31.844, 87.23, 300.99
CIE-LUV 31.844, -9.671, -99.203
Hunter-Lab 26.488, 34.807, -99.958
Binary 00100101, 00110110, 11000100

Shades and Tints of #2536c4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03040e is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2536c4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d6e7c is the less saturated color, while #011ae8 is the most saturated one.
